Alexander Wagner is a professional speaker affiliated with Duke University who explores the fundamental drivers of ethical behavior in business settings. His work examines the complex motivations that lead people to act honestly in professional environments, challenging conventional assumptions about human behavior in the workplace.
Wagner has shared his insights on the TEDxZurich stage, where he presented on what truly motivates people to be honest in business. His approach goes beyond simple compliance and rule-following to understand the deeper psychological and social factors that influence ethical decision-making in organizations.

What really motivates people to be honest in business
Each year, one in seven large corporations commits fraud. Why? To find out, Alexander Wagner takes us inside the economics, ethics and psychology of doing the right thing. Join him for an introspective journey down the slippery slopes of deception as he helps us understand why people behave the way they do.
